Landmark ruling: Italy's Supreme Court has confirmed that Italian civil courts have jurisdiction to hear the climate lawsuit brought by Greenpeace Italy and ReCommon against ENI, allowing the case on its merits to proceed. A (“ ENI ”) and the Italian State - as a shareholder - can be held liable for climate-related damages. In an order published on 22 July 2025, Italy's highest court addressed a jurisdictional appeal filed by Greenpeace Italy. .
